   Recently several partitions on my system became damage after losing
   power to my system.  After running fsck several files list below where
   created in the lost+found directory and serveral directories thru out my
   systems (NOTICE THE MODE INFO).  I can not seem to delete these files.
   I always get the message Operation not permitted.  I am trying to delete
   them while logged in as root, so there shouldn't be a permissing Can any
   tell me what these files are, why they were created and how to get rid
   of them.

Upgrade to e2fsprogs 1.12; e2fsck 1.12 will be detect these nonsense
inodes and delete them for you.  (Note that the presence of these
garbage inodes means that garbage somehow gotten written to your inode
table as part of your power hit, so there was probably quite a bit of
damage to your filesystem).

You can always find the latest verison of e2fsprogs on the e2fsprogs web
page, which is:

      http://web.mit.edu/tytso/www/linux/e2fsprogs.html
